This document provides an overview of using social media and online resources in teaching and learning. It introduces tools like Twitter, YouTube, and open educational resources (OER). Twitter can be used to search for discipline-specific keywords, follow education accounts, and find guides for teachers. YouTube contains lectures, demonstrations and talks that can be used to create new lessons or supplement existing ones. OER are openly licensed educational materials like course notes, lectures, and entire online courses that can be reused and adapted for teaching. The document provides examples of OER repositories and encourages reusing and sharing one's own teaching materials as OER to open up education.
